Detroit, Mich., October 12th, 1905.

Dear Prof. Fenollosa:-

Matsuki advises me, by wire, of his arrival at Seattle during the night of October 10th, and that he would come from there directly here. So he will probably reach Detroit about next Sunday. As soon as I hear further from him stating the exact day of his arrival, I will communicate with you.

I fancy he will be here ready to show his collection about the 15th or 16th inst., and I trust that you will favor us with your presence.

Kobayashi wants me to purchase the three Sotan Kakemono and the two-fold Kenzan screen, which came after you had left Detroit. He has wired me twice concerning these specimens. And before making him a final offer I would like to have your views concerning the Sotans. Hence, I have just wired you asking if you consider the Sotans genuine specimens.

If on receipt of this letter you have not yet replied to my wired inquiry, will you kindly do so at my expense.
